Incoming Call Blocking Help

Incoming Call Blocking page allows blocking unwanted incoming calls for a Quadro extension. Page allows to enable message played to the blocked caller. This page provides the necessary settings for incoming call blocking. It indicates whether service is enabled for the particular caller and whether custom message will be used to inform caller about the call being blocked.

This page offers extended features to the administrator to protect the service for particular caller. If the service for the particular caller has been enabled by the administrator and has been stated as protected, the user cannot disable it.

Attention: The administrator can protect the service from being disabled by you. Contact the administrator if callers complain that they cannot reach you.

Enable Service checkbox selection blocks all calls to the current extension using the corresponding Address listed in the Caller ID Based Services table where the Incoming Call Blocking service is configured. Checkbox is disabled when entry is protected by administrator.

Send Message to Caller Party checkbox is available when the service is enabled and initiates a message to inform the caller that their line has been blocked. Otherwise the calling party will be disconnected without notification.

Protect this entry checkbox is displayed for administrator's access only and is used to protect Incoming Call Blocking service from being disabled by the user. When this checkbox is enabled, user is unable to deactivate the Incoming Call Blocking service for the corresponding caller.

Restore Default Blocking Message File checkbox reactivates the default voice message file if another one has been previously selected. If the checkbox is selected, the file upload will be disabled.

The text field Upload New Blocking Message File for uploading a new voice message file indicates the file name. Use the Browse button to select the file. The music files need to be in PCMU (CCITT u-law, 8 kHz, 8 bit Mono) wave format, otherwise the system will prevent uploading the file and display the warning message "Invalid audio file or format is not supported". The system will refuse the uploading, if there is not enough memory available for the corresponding extension and will announce that with the message "You do not have enough space".

The Download Custom Blocking Message File link only appears if a file has been previously uploaded. It downloads the audio file to the PC and opens a window where the saving location can be specified.
